Skip to content

Projects API

GET
/v1/projects

Response:

[
{
"id": "uuid",
"teamId": "uuid",
"name": "My SaaS",
"slug": "my-saas",
"description": "Main application",
"createdAt": "2026-03-28T00:00:00Z"
}
]
POST
/v1/projects
{
"name": "My New Project"
}
GET
/v1/projects/:projectId
PATCH
/v1/projects/:projectId
{
"name": "Updated Name"
}
DELETE
/v1/projects/:projectId
GET
/v1/projects/:projectId/environments
POST
/v1/projects/:projectId/environments
{
"name": "staging",
"type": "staging"
}